Both fresh and dried apples offer unique nutritional advantages, making them valuable additions to a balanced diet. Fresh apples are an excellent source of fiber, which supports digestion, promotes satiety, and aids in weight management. They are also packed with essential nutrients such as vitamin C and antioxidants, which strengthen the immune system and contribute to overall well-being. Additionally, the natural sugars in fresh apples provide a quick energy boost without the adverse effects of processed sugars.

On the other hand, dried apples retain many of the nutrients found in fresh apples but in a more concentrated form. They are a convenient, long-lasting, and portable snack, making them ideal for on-the-go consumption. However, the drying process reduces their fiber content and increases their sugar concentration, so it’s best to enjoy them in moderation.

Incorporating both fresh and dried apples into your diet can offer diverse benefits: fresh apples as a hydrating, fiber-rich choice and dried apples as an energy-dense, convenient option.

Dried Apples and Cancer Prevention

Research supports that all dried fruits, including dried apples, are associated with reduced cancer risk. Encouragingly, dried apples offer health benefits comparable to fresh ones. A 2021 review published in Nutrients highlighted that apple polyphenols possess both “onco-preventive and chemopreventive” properties. Various epidemiological studies have linked higher polyphenol intake from apples to a reduced likelihood of developing cancer.

A separate study revealed that apples exhibit anti-inflammatory effects on stomach cancer cells, thanks largely to the cyanidin polyphenols unique to apples. Additionally, the catechins and epicatechin content in apples demonstrated antioxidant properties and promoted apoptosis (programmed cell death) in these cells. Notably, red apples displayed stronger anti-cancer effects than green varieties.


Apple Fibre and Cardiovascular Health

Healthy dietary choices can significantly impact cholesterol, blood pressure, blood sugar levels, weight management, and inflammation—key factors in reducing cardiovascular disease risk. Apples, in all forms, are a rich source of soluble fibre, which supports these health areas.

A 2021 systematic review in Reviews in Cardiovascular Medicine confirmed that apple polyphenols significantly reduced the risk of cardiovascular disease. These findings were consistent across clinical trials, showing improvements in LDL cholesterol levels and inflammation.

Apples and Stroke Prevention

Apple polyphenols have also been linked to reduced cerebrovascular events, such as strokes, and protection against brain cell damage. The flavonoids in apples enhance blood flow to the brain and have neuroprotective effects. Emerging research even suggests that apple flavonoids may slow cognitive decline and support healthy aging. Additionally, apple polyphenols may promote neuroplasticity and encourage neuronal cell growth.


Digestive and Gut Health Benefits

Michael Ash, a functional medicine expert, highlights apples as a “functional food” with numerous health advantages. The pectin in apples, including dried apples, serves as an excellent prebiotic fibre. This fermentable fibre nourishes gut bacteria, producing short-chain fatty acids like butyrate, which strengthens immune function and protects against inflammatory bowel diseases like ulcerative colitis.

Pectin also slows the digestion of carbohydrate-rich foods, making it a potential hypoglycemic agent. Additionally, it binds to heavy metals, facilitating their removal from the body. These actions can enhance hormone regulation, nervous system function, and immune health. Pectin is also thought to help prevent cancer.


Are Organic Dried Apples Better?

Conventional apples are among the most heavily sprayed crops, according to the Environmental Working Group. Pesticides can disrupt hormones, gut health, and brain function, making it important to limit exposure where possible. Organic apples may also contain higher levels of polyphenols than conventionally grown apples, making them a healthier choice. For these reasons, organic dried apples are recommended when available.

Storage Tips for Dried Apples

To maximize shelf life, store dried apples in an airtight container away from sunlight. Properly stored dried apples can last 6–9 months. Always check the “best before” date to ensure freshness.
